A rare archaistic bronze silver-wire inlaid tripod vessel, Ding
Song/Ming Dynasty
The deep round body flanked by two upright loop handles and supported on three cylindrical legs, finely inlaid with silver-wire around the exterior with archaistic taotie masks with prominent eyes and curling horns, on a leiwen ground, the legs each decorated with a cicada motif, later wood cover with carnelian finial, wood stand. 21.2cm (8 2/8in) high (3 ).
